II. Hero Introduction and Story







Hero Introduction
Background Story

The Stealth Assassin's ultimate allows him to passively regain Invisibility after an attack or using an ability. He could be anywhere, at any time, and therein lies his strength. His preferred attack is obviously to Backstab someone, inflicting greater damage as he grows more agile. He can also Blink Strike towards his enemies to quickly get in range of attack, making it even harder to escape or catch him. Once he decides to reveal himself, Rikimaru can unleash a Smoke Screen in a moderate area, which gradually expands, silencing anyone inside, slowing them down, and causing them to miss. Only a fool would continue fighting while blind, deaf and dumb, but Assassins have no room for remorse.

Smoke Screen

Throws a smoke bomb down in the area, silencing opponents and causing them to miss on most of their attacks. Also slows by 25% at all levels.

Notes:
- Does not silence castable items.

This is your silence skill. This is very useful in making spellcasters shut the fuck up, slowing down enemies and causing physical attacks to miss by chance which is definitely worth it (the miss chance can be countered by MKB). Place your smoke screen carefully behind enemies then, along with your Backstab Ability, attack the enemy to death from behind. Backstabbing enemies while under your smoke screen is better if you have a Diffusal Blade, a Sange and Yasha and an Abyssal Blade to prevent the enemy from escaping your smoke screen area of effect. VI. Skill Build and Item Build




Skill Build:

Level 1: Blink Strike(1)
Level 2: Smoke Screen(1)
Level 3: Backstab(1)
Level 4: Blink Strike(2)
Level 5: Blink Strike(3)
Level 6: Permanent Invisibility(1)
Level 7: Blink Strike(4)
Level 8: Backstab(2)
Level 9: Backstab(3)
Level 10: Backstab(4)
Level 11: Permanent Invisibility(2)
Level 12: Smoke Screen(2)
Level 13: Smoke Screen(3)
Level 14: Smoke Screen(4)
Level 15: Stats(1)
Level 16: Permanent Invisibility(3)
Level 17-25: Stats(2-10)

Explanation: This is my personal skill build for Rikimaru. We need to maximize Blink Strike and Backstab first since these two skills are the key to a better kill than Smoke Screen but just get at least one level of Smoke Screen early game during laning phase then maximize it later. Maximize your ultimate and your stats when you reach level 16 and above.

VII. Game StrategyBack to Table of Contents





Early Game
Mid Game
Late Game

In Early Game you're not as effective as you look right now since you're a late gamer and you're dangerous late game. Buy your starting items then go to your respective lane. If you're laning, better ask someone from your team to babysit you since you have little lane control whatsoever but when you have a strong laner (Huskar,Vengeful, etc), better participate in their harassments and battles. Since you need a smoke to survive laning phase, better use it in your lane partner's advantages and strategies. Take only top or bottom lane; do not pick the middle lane since you're not a mid solo hero. Farm as many creeps as possible and try to avoid any harassment from the enemy in your lane. If you're having a hard time laning against an enemy, don't be shy to call for a lane switch or gank. Once you reach level 6, laning will be easy for you since you have permament invisibility. When you have half of your core, better scout for some ganks.
